Integrating EMDR Into Your Practice by Liz Royle Ma Mbacp
Offers guidance and strategies to avoid the common pitfalls of EMDR practice through the 8-phase protocol. This text intends to guide therapists into a safer way of working while encouraging them to access accredited training and supervision for their practice. It also includes case studies that illustrate common pitfalls.
Liz Royle MA, MBACP (Accred), EMDR Consultant is an experienced trauma psychotherapist, Liz Royle has many years’ experience of working with clients suffering from Post Traumatic Stress Disorder and acute trauma reactions including those following multiple fatality incidents, serious assaults, accidents, child sexual abuse and major incidents. Catherine Kerr MSc, MBACP (Accred), EMDR Practitioner is an accredited BACP Integrative Counsellor, with qualifications in Psychology, Cognitive Behavioural Therapy, Psychotherapy and Counselling.
